Analysis
In 2024, total reserves (gold at market value) (sdr), annual growth rate in Ethiopia stood at 91.96 % change on previous year.
The figure is up 33.6% on the previous year and up 57.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total reserves (gold at market value) (sdr), annual growth rate in Ethiopia peaked at 163.95 % change on previous year in 1992 and was at its lowest, -58.57 % change on previous year, in 1990.
That places Ethiopia 3rd out of 188 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Total reserves (gold at market value) (SDR).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Total reserves (gold at market value) International Monetary Fund
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
